What are the two kinds of photoreceptor types in the retina?

The retina has two kinds of light sensitive cells, called photoreceptors, the rod and the cone cells. Rod cells are sensitive to absolute light levels (not color vision) while cone cells are used for color vision.


Mostly are found in the periphery of the retina?

Rod cells are mostly found in the periphery of the retina. These cells are responsible for vision in low light conditions and do not detect color but are sensitive to light intensity. They are more concentrated towards the outer edges of the retina, helping with peripheral vision.


What are the two sensory cells called?

The two sensory cells are rod cells and cone cells, which are located in the retina of the eye and are responsible for detecting light and color. Rod cells are more sensitive to low light conditions, while cone cells are responsible for color vision in bright light.

Why are rod cells more useful for night vision?

Rod cells are more useful for night vision because they are highly sensitive to low levels of light compared to cone cells. Rod cells contain a pigment called rhodopsin that helps them detect even small amounts of light, allowing for better vision in dimly lit environments. Additionally, rod cells are responsible for peripheral vision, which is crucial for detecting movement and objects in the dark.

What are facts about the rod cell?

Rod cells are a type of photoreceptor cell in the retina of the eye that are responsible for vision in low light conditions. They are highly sensitive to light and are mainly responsible for night vision and peripheral vision. Rod cells do not detect color, as they are more sensitive to light intensity.
